Is there a reserve fund for the office condo building?
At the end of 2007, the building established a reserve fund when the first owners closed on their units, and it is currently being funded through the monthly assessments. Given that the building has already undergone extensive renovations, it is the developer’s belief that the building is well capitalized for anticipated maintenance in the near term. The developer and the management company are happy to share budget and capital improvement plans.
